Seasonal Fabrication Quality Assurance Technician B

New, easy-to-apply options are available for this role: chat with our recruiting assistant Ana at careers.cargill.com or text CargillJobs to 60196.

Want to build a stronger, more sustainable future and cultivate your career? Join Cargill's global team of 160,000 employees who are committed to safe, responsible and sustainable ways to nourish the world. This position is in Cargill’s protein and salt business, where we provide wholesome, high-quality food products to a wide range of customers, from foodservice operators and grocery stores to manufacturers and exporters.

Job Location: Schuyler, NE
Job Type: Full Time - Temporary
Shift(s) Available: 2nd
Compensation: $25.10/hr

Benefits Information 

  • Medical, Dental, Vision, and Prescription Drug Insurance 
  • Health and Wellness Incentives 
  • Paid Vacation and Holidays 
  • 401(k) with Cargill Matching Contributions 
  • Flexible Spending Accounts (FSAs) 
  • Short-Term Disability and Life Insurance 
  • Employee Assistance Program (EAP) 
  • Tuition Reimbursement 
  • Employee Discounts

Principal Accountabilities

  • Monitor FSIS/CFIA regulatory activities and plant compliance with regulatory standards. Act as liaison between USDA/CFIA and plant operations
  • Acts as customer interface with plant to review product performance, respond to questions and complaints, work with operations to ensure customer expectations are met
  • Plan, coordinate and direct all quality, sanitation, regulatory and food safety programs within the establishment to insure compliance with company, governmental and customer requirements and expectations
  • Employee management – selection, training development, performance management, staff efficiencies
  • Reviews and verifies results and communications with Corporate Technical Services. Interface with Corporate Technical Services Directors and other TS Managers within the BU. Collaborate with TS Managers across the platform

Required Qualifications

  • Must be eligible to work in the united states without visa sponsorship
  • Must be 18 years or older
  • Strong understanding of USDA/CFIA requirements. 
  • Able to rethink and improve business for continued growth. 
  • Able to prioritize activities. 
  • Capable to provide leadership/motivation to engage employees in the business.
  • Strong computer skills: Microsoft Office software (MS Word, Access, PowerPoint, Excel)
  • Comprehensive knowledge of plant operations sufficient to guide and train employees
  • Basic knowledge of safe food handling practices
  • Basic knowledge of employee safety practices
  • Basic math skills (read and compare weights and measurements, add, subtract, multiply, divide, coordinate lot #’s with orders, etc.)
  • Good communication (able to read, write and speak English)
  • Able to deal with conflict (able to enforce procedures and specifications)
  • Acceptable attendance record (up to the discretion of the Company; internal only)

Preferred Qualifications

  • Beef processing Experience
  • QA or Supervisory Experience
  • Test and hold or Lab experience
  • Bi-lingual (English, Spanish)
